How We Tackle Subfloor Water Damage With Speed and Precision

Addressing subfloor water damage requires a systematic and rapid approach. When water sits under your flooring, it doesn’t just sit there; it saturates wood, encourages mold growth, and can weaken the very structure of your home. Our process is designed to identify the source of the water, extract it completely, and dry the affected areas thoroughly, preventing long-term damage. Cutting corners here means inviting bigger, more expensive problems later. We know that the first 24-48 hours are critical for minimizing the impact.

1. Emergency Water Extraction

Our first priority is to remove all standing water from beneath your flooring. We use powerful submersible pumps and industrial-grade wet vacuums to extract water efficiently. This critical step helps to halt the immediate damage and prepares the area for drying. We aim to complete this phase as quickly as possible, often within the first few hours of arrival.

2. Advanced Moisture Detection

Once standing water is gone, we use specialized tools like moisture meters and infrared cameras to pinpoint exactly how far the water has spread within your subfloor and surrounding materials. This ensures we address all affected areas, even those you can’t see. This thorough inspection typically takes a few hours, depending on the extent of the damage.

3. Controlled Drying Process

We set up a controlled environment using high-speed air movers and powerful dehumidifiers. These machines work together to accelerate the evaporation of moisture from your subfloor. This process is carefully monitored to ensure optimal drying conditions, preventing mold and structural warping. Effective drying can take several days, depending on the saturation level.

4. Mold Prevention and Remediation

If mold has already begun to form or if conditions are conducive to its growth, our IICRC-certified technicians will safely remove any existing mold and apply antimicrobial treatments. Protecting your home’s air quality and preventing future mold issues is a key part of our subfloor water damage repair process. This step is integrated into the drying phase and can add a day or two if significant mold is found.

5. Subfloor Repair and Restoration

After the subfloor is completely dry and free of mold, we’ll assess the damage. Depending on the severity, this may involve repairing damaged sections of the subfloor, reinforcing weakened areas, or replacing severely compromised materials. Our goal is to restore your subfloor to its original condition, ensuring a stable and safe foundation for your flooring. This final repair phase can range from a few hours to several days, depending on the scope of work needed.

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Damage Repair

Catching subfloor water damage early is the best way to minimize costly repairs and prevent health hazards like mold. Your home often gives you clues, but they can be subtle. Pay attention to changes in your home’s environment, especially those that seem persistent or unusual. Ignoring these signs can lead to much larger problems.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ent damp, earthy, or musty smell, especially noticeable when you walk on certain floors, is a strong indicator of water trapped beneath. This odor often worsens in humid conditions and signifies potential mold growth. Don’t just mask the smell; investigate its source.

Spongy or Soft Spots Underfoot

If certain areas of your flooring feel unusually soft, spongy, or like they’re giving way when you walk on them, it means the subfloor beneath is likely saturated and losing its structural integrity. This is a clear sign of significant water saturation.

Warped or Buckling Flooring

Visible changes in your flooring, such as warping, buckling, or lifting, especially near walls or in the center of rooms, can be caused by moisture expanding the subfloor material. This often happens after the water has been present for some time.

Stains or Discoloration on Floors or Walls

Water stains that appear on your flooring, baseboards, or even the lower sections of walls can indicate water wicking up from the subfloor. These marks are often accompanied by a damp feel to the touch.

Increased Humidity or Dampness in the Air

A noticeable increase in the general humidity or dampness within your home, even when the weather outside isn’t particularly humid, could be a sign that a significant amount of moisture is evaporating from beneath your floors. This can make your home feel clammy.

Sounds of Water or Gurgling

In some cases, you might hear faint sounds of dripping or gurgling, particularly after heavy rain or if a pipe has recently burst. These sounds are a direct indicator of water moving where it shouldn’t be.

Subfloor Water Damage Repair v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Minor spill on hard surface flooring (tile, vinyl) Yes No Easy to wipe up, minimal risk to subfloor if done immediately.
Large spill on carpeted area Maybe Yes Carpet padding and subfloor can hold moisture, requiring professional drying equipment.
Suspected leak from plumbing under floor No Yes Requires identifying and repairing the leak, then extensive drying and structural assessment.
Water damage after a storm or flood No Yes Extensive saturation and potential contamination necessitate professional intervention and safety protocols.
Musty odors and spongy spots under hardwood/laminate No Yes Indicates hidden saturation and potential mold, requiring specialized detection and drying.
Visible mold growth on subfloor No Yes Requires containment, safe removal, and remediation by trained professionals.

While small, immediate spills might be manageable with DIY efforts, any situation involving trapped moisture, suspected leaks, or significant saturation beneath your flooring requires professional attention. Subfloor Water Damage Repair Cost In Cardiff, CA

The cost for Subfloor Water Damage Repair in Cardiff, CA can vary significantly based on the size of the affected area, the extent of the water damage, the type of flooring and subfloor material, and the complexity of the necessary repairs. These price ranges are estimates and a proper on-site assessment is needed for an accurate quote.

Service Aspect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ction & Dehumidification $800 – $3,000 Volume of water, size of area, duration of drying needed.
Moisture Detection & Assessment $300 – $800 Complexity of the layout, need for advanced imaging technology.
Mold Testing & Remediation (if needed) $500 – $5,000+ Severity of mold growth, square footage affected, containment needs.
Subfloor Repair (patching) $400 – $1,500 Size and location of damaged sections, material type.
Subfloor Replacement (partial) $800 – $3,000 Square footage requiring replacement, accessibility, material costs.
Anti-Microbial Treatment Application $200 – $600 Size of the area treated, type of treatment used.

Common Questions About Subfloor Water Damage Repair

What are the biggest risks of ignoring subfloor water damage?

Ignoring subfloor water damage can lead to serious structural problems, including rotting wood, weakened foundations, and mold growth. Mold, in particular, can spread throughout your home, impacting indoor air quality and potentially causing health issues for your family. You’re also looking at significantly higher repair costs the longer you wait. Our team is equipped to handle these risks effectively.

How long does subfloor water damage repair typically take?

The timeline for Subfloor Water Damage Repair varies greatly depending on the extent of the water intrusion and saturation. Water extraction and initial drying might take 2-3 days, while complete subfloor drying could take up to a week or more with specialized equipment. Any necessary repairs or replacements will add to this timeline. We work diligently to complete the process efficiently.

Is subfloor water damage covered by homeowner’s insurance?

Coverage for subfloor water damage often depends on the cause of the water intrusion. Damage from sudden, accidental sources like a burst pipe is typically covered, while gradual leaks or flood damage might not be. It’s always best to review your specific policy and contact your insurance provider. We can help document the damage for your claim.

What kind of equipment do you use to dry out a subfloor?

We utilize a range of professional-grade equipment for subfloor drying, including high-powered water extractors, industrial dehumidifiers, and air movers. We also use advanced mo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ras to ensure we detect and remove all hidden moisture. This specialized equipment is key to a thorough and effective drying process.

Can I prevent subfloor water damage in my home?

Preventing subfloor water damage involves regular maintenance and prompt attention to any plumbing issues. Regularly inspect pipes, appliances like dishwashers and washing machines, and check for leaks around windows and doors. Ensuring proper drainage around your home’s foundation also helps. If you do notice a leak, addressing it immediately is crucial.
